FOUNDING PARTNER J. MICHAEL HANNON TO RECEIVE DISTINGUISHED ALUMNUS AWARD FROM THE COLUMBUS SCHOOL OF LAW OF THE CATHOLIC UNIVERSITY OF AMERICA

The Columbus School of Law of the Catholic University of America will honor J. Michael Hannon as one of its 2020 Distinguished Alumni on October 2, 2020, at the Law School’s Reunion Weekend.

The Distinguished Alumni Award honors an alumnus who has led an extraordinary career since law school graduation, showing dedication and commitment to the betterment of the legal profession and reflecting the importance of a Columbus Law School education.

Mr. Hannon graduated from the evening division of the Law School in 1980. His father the Honorable Joseph M. Hannon, Associate Judge of the Superior Court for the District of Columbia, also graduated from the Columbus School of Law. Mr. Hannon’s brother, Brian W. Hannon, graduated from the Law School as well and is a partner with the intellectual property firm of Shugrue Mion.

In 1989, Judge Hannon received the Catholic University’s Alumni Achievement Award for Law.

Following law school, Mr. Hannon was a fixture and leader in the CUA Law School Thurgood Marshall Inn of Court. He served as an Assistant United States Attorney for the District of Columbia from 1981 to 1988. On March 17, 2006, he founded HANNON LAW GROUP. Since 2006, HANNON LAW GROUP has hired and trained over three dozen graduates from the Columbus School of Law. Today, HANNON LAW GROUP boasts a staff of seven CUA graduates.

Mr. Hannon was selected in 2016 to the CUA Law School Board of Visitors, and is honored to assist the Dean in that position today.
